书目名称 | Mathematical Foundations and Numerical Analysis of the Dynamics of an Isotropic Universe | 编辑 | Sergio Benenti | 视频video | | 概述 | Unravels cosmological complexities with clear, mathematical postulates.Builds a logical-deductive framework to navigate cosmological debates.Establishes foundational clarity amid the confusion of cosm | 图书封面 |  | 描述 | .This book is an enhanced and expanded English edition of the treatise “Fondamenti matematici e analisi numerica della dinamica di un Universo isotropo,” published by the Accademia delle Scienze di Torino in volume no. 42-43, 2018-2019. The book summarizes some of the principal findings from a long-term cosmology research project, aiming to clarify significant results through clear mathematical postulates. Despite efforts, a single mathematical model accurately describing the universe’s evolution remains elusive due to early universe complexity and numerous observational parameters. Over the past century, various models have been proposed and discarded, illustrated by debates on the cosmological constant and spatial curvature assumptions. Currently, many models lack clear foundations, causing confusion in the field. Standard cosmological approaches rely on principles like Weyl’s principle, homogeneity, and isotropy, but may overlook discerning purely geometrical properties from those dependent on field equations. This book aims to bring order to cosmology by starting from understandable mathematical postulates, leading to theorems.
